Amanda supports people navigating ADHD, autism, and the challenges that come with them, including:

  • Emotional regulation

  • Anxiety and overwhelm

  • Academic challenges

  • Behavioural concerns, and

  • Parental support and guidance

She takes the time to understand your story so you can find a way forward that works for you.

Flexible support, shaped around you

Amanda offers a range of ways to work together, all designed with your comfort in mind.

Depending on what feels most comfortable and useful for you, Amanda's service delivery can include:

  • In-clinic sessions in Ardross, Perth

  • Online sessions via telehealth

  • Walk-and-talk sessions in local outdoor spaces

  • Meeting in community settings, such as cafés or campuses, where appropriate

You are welcome to bring what helps you feel at ease, including your support person. Therapy dogs are also welcome by arrangement.
